TC58CVG1S3HRAIJ Data Corruption: Causes and Solutions
Introduction Data corruption in storage devices like the TC58CVG1S3HRAIJ NAND flash Memory can be a critical issue for both personal and enterprise systems. When data becomes corrupted, it can lead to system crashes, application failures, and loss of valuable information. This article discusses the common causes of data corruption in TC58CVG1S3HRAIJ and provides step-by-step solutions for addressing the issue.
Causes of Data Corruption in TC58CVG1S3HRAIJ
Power Failures or Power Fluctuations One of the leading causes of data corruption in NAND flash memory is sudden power loss or voltage fluctuations. If the device is writing data and power is interrupted, it can leave the data in an incomplete or corrupted state.
Wear and Tear (Endurance Issues) NAND flash memory has a limited number of write and erase cycles. Over time, the cells can degrade, leading to data corruption. In the TC58CVG1S3HRAIJ, if the memory is used beyond its rated endurance, it can result in corrupted or unreliable data storage.
Firmware Bugs Firmware is responsible for managing data storage and retrieval in flash memory. If there is a bug or incompatibility in the firmware of the TC58CVG1S3HRAIJ, it can cause incorrect data handling and corruption.
Improper Handling or Installation Physical damage during installation, improper handling of the memory module , or issues during the device's assembly can cause data corruption. Static electricity, heat, or moisture can affect the hardware and lead to unreliable operation.
Faulty Controllers or interface Issues A faulty or outdated memory controller, or problems with the interface between the NAND flash and the system, can lead to improper data transfers, causing corruption.
Environmental Factors Extreme environmental conditions, such as high temperatures or humidity, can also contribute to data corruption. These factors can impact the hardware integrity and performance of the TC58CVG1S3HRAIJ.
How to Solve Data Corruption in TC58CVG1S3HRAIJ
If you experience data corruption in TC58CVG1S3HRAIJ, follow these solutions to troubleshoot and resolve the issue:
Step 1: Check for Power Supply Issues Verify Stable Power Supply: Ensure that the device is receiving stable power. Use an uninterruptible power supply (UPS) or a voltage regulator to avoid sudden power outages or fluctuations. Perform Power Cycling: Turn off the system completely, wait for a few minutes, and then restart it to see if the issue persists. Step 2: Update Firmware Download Latest Firmware: Visit the manufacturer’s website and check if there is an updated version of the firmware available for the TC58CVG1S3HRAIJ. Flash the updated firmware to your device, as it may fix bugs or compatibility issues that are causing data corruption. Reboot System: After updating the firmware, reboot the system to ensure that changes take effect. Step 3: Examine the NAND Flash Health Run Diagnostic Tools: Many systems offer diagnostic utilities that can scan the NAND flash memory for bad blocks or degradation. Use these tools to check the health of the TC58CVG1S3HRAIJ. Replace the Flash if Needed: If diagnostics show significant wear or failure, consider replacing the TC58CVG1S3HRAIJ NAND flash memory module with a new one. Step 4: Ensure Proper Installation Check for Physical Damage: Inspect the physical condition of the TC58CVG1S3HRAIJ module. If the device is physically damaged or has visible signs of wear, it could be contributing to the corruption. Reinstall Memory Module: If possible, carefully remove and reinstall the module, ensuring it is securely seated and not causing connectivity issues. Step 5: Test the Memory Controller Verify Controller Compatibility: Ensure the memory controller is compatible with the TC58CVG1S3HRAIJ. If the controller is outdated or malfunctioning, it might cause data corruption. Update or Replace Controller: If necessary, update the memory controller’s firmware or consider replacing it with a new, compatible one. Step 6: Consider Environmental Factors Monitor Temperature and Humidity: Ensure that the system operating environment is within the recommended temperature and humidity range. Excessive heat or moisture can damage the TC58CVG1S3HRAIJ, leading to data corruption. Use Cooling Solutions: If the device tends to overheat, consider using cooling solutions like additional fans or thermal pads to regulate temperature.Preventing Future Data Corruption
Regular Backups: Regularly back up important data stored on the TC58CVG1S3HRAIJ to minimize the impact of potential data corruption. Use Wear-Leveling Techniques: Wear leveling helps distribute write and erase cycles evenly across the NAND cells, extending the life of the device and reducing the likelihood of corruption. Monitor System Health: Continuously monitor system logs and memory performance to detect early signs of issues with the TC58CVG1S3HRAIJ. Proper Shutdown Procedures: Always ensure the system shuts down properly to avoid abrupt power cuts during data writes.Conclusion
Data corruption in TC58CVG1S3HRAIJ NAND flash memory can arise from various causes, including power issues, wear and tear, firmware problems, or environmental factors. By following the above troubleshooting steps, you can diagnose and fix the issue. Regular maintenance and preventative measures, such as backing up data and monitoring system health, will help protect against future data corruption and ensure reliable operation of your memory devices.